Meaning of RAMROD in English

■ noun

1》 a rod for ramming down the charge of a muzzle-loading firearm.

↘used to emphasize a person's erect posture: he held himself ~ straight.

2》 N. Amer. a strict foreman or manager.

■ verb ( ~s , ~ding , ~ded ) ( ~ something through ) chiefly N. Amer. force a proposed measure to be accepted or completed quickly.

Concise Oxford English vocab.      Сжатый оксфордский словарь английского языка.